Как сделать отправку формы из попапа на Wordpress?
Есть сайт на Wordpress. На нем в попапе (Fancybox 3) есть несколько строк (номер, размер, цена) и кнопка отправить по которой закрывается текущий попап и открывается новый с инпутами Имя и телефон и кнопкой отправить. И таких попапов 10 штук.
Как сделать чтобы на почту в заявке приходили данные с первого попапа (номер, размер, цена) и имя и телефон с другого?
Можно ли сделать отправку через Contact Forms 7 или лучше использовать JS и PHP?
Зачем два окна?
Всё можно сделать в одном.
По кнопке "Отправить" (которую я бы назвал как "Далее") не закрывать, а собрать заполненные данные, проверить, ели всё верно - скрыть и показать другую часть формы с заполнением данных пользователя и вот тут уже кнопка "Отправить". Где снова проверяете заполненные данные по пользователю. Ну а далее отправляете Ajax.
В итоге у вас получается всего одна форма, просто разбитая на две секции. Одна показывается первой, вторая после действия "Далее"
Через Contact Forms 7 делаете форму с полями номер, размер, цена (скрытые), Имя и телефон.
При закрытии попапа копируете данные из номер, размер, цена в основную форму.
Перед закрытием popUp собирать данные в массив, перед отправкой формы, отменять отправку, отправлять ajax-ом. Делать на js (jquery).
Либо на php, тогда разбирать то что пришло на сервере.